Radical changes in the midfield after the defeat in Niort?

The Girondins de Bordeaux made the wrong operation of this 23rd day of Ligue 2. David Guion’s team lost to Niort and got into trouble in their race to the climb. The great difficulty observed by the club in the scapular was made at the level of the midfield where the level was once again far from that expected.

It is not the first time this season that Bordeaux have lost to the bottom of the championship. Last weekend, the Girondins traveled to Niort where they lost on the score of 3 goals to 1, although they dominated the encounter overall. With this defeat, the Bordelais fall behind in the standings and jeopardize their ambitions for the climb. From now on 3e ranking with 39 points, david script and his men will have to ensure good results in the weeks to come, while an inclement calendar awaits them.

The Fransérgio – Ignatenko duo targeted

During this last match lost against the Chamois Niortais, the main failure of the Girondins de Bordeaux was in the midfield. David Guion to aligned son 4-4-2entrusting the keys of the midfield to his pair of midfielders composed of Fransergio and Danylo Ignatenko, who both underperformed both offensively and defensively. Between them, Ignatenko and Fransérgio had the mission of make the connection between the bullet exits of the Bordeaux attackwhile showing impact defensively. On this match, their respective lack of confidence was felt.

Indeed, the Brazilian and the Ukrainian lost 43 balls in total between them, for only 4 recoveries, which clearly demonstrates the negative impact they could have had during the meeting. On the defensive aspect, only 2 tackles each… Short, great passivity. Moreover, Guion let the 2 men play the entire match despite their poor performances. A reshuffle of the midfield will logically be expected by Bordeaux supporters for the match against Paris FCwhile matches against Amiens, Saint Etienne et Sochaux will follow this meeting against the Parisians.
